What is "BASS PRO SHOPS ONLINE"?
Bass Pro Shops is a popular outdoor retailer that specializes in hunting, fishing, and camping gear. They offer products like clothing, equipment, and accessories, along with membership options for special deals and services. If you see a bill from them, it might be for a membership subscription or your latest online order. They also have a strong focus on customer service and provide resources to help you with your outdoor adventures.
- BASS PRO SHOPS: The name of the store where you made the purchase, known for outdoor gear and sports equipment.
- ONLINE: Indicates that the purchase was made through the internet, rather than in a physical store.

Why do people get charges like this from Bass Pro Shops?
- Online Purchases: Customers may see charges for items purchased directly from bass.com, including fishing gear, clothing, and accessories.
- Membership Fees: Charges could occur due to subscription to programs like the Bass Pro Shops Club, which offers discounts and benefits.
- Shipping Fees: Additional charges may appear on the statement for expedited shipping or handling costs associated with the order.
- Troubles with Returns: Users have reported unexpected fees if they did not follow proper return procedures, leading to deductions from refunds.
- Gift Cards: Purchasing or using gift cards may reflect multiple transactions or fees, leading to confusion in billing.
- Promotional Services: Signing up for promotional services or trials without realizing they convert to paid subscriptions could result in charges.
- In-store Purchases: Transactions made at Bass Pro Shops retail locations may show on the account statement if linked to the customer's payment method.
- Auto-Renewals: Customers may encounter unexpected charges if they were enrolled in auto-renewal services for gear rentals or subscriptions.
- Accidental Orders: Some users reported unintentional charges due to accidental clicks on the website that initiated a purchase.
- Fees for Services: Charges might stem from services such as boat storage, repair services, or guided fishing trips booked through the site.
If I see this charge, what should I do?
If you see this charge and arenāt expecting it, you have various options.
First, try to contact the bass.com via one of the support methods we listed below and inquire about the charge. See if they will refund it and cancel any associated subscriptions you might have.
If the bass.com refused to issue a refund or you cannot get in touch with the company, call your bank or financial institution and open a credit card dispute. Record screenshot evidence from your prior conversations with bass.com, and use that to open your credit card dispute. Tell your bank or credit card issuer that you do not recognize the charge and do not recall signing up for the service.
